When several atoms are stuck together, they form a molecule. Molecules can consist of two or more atoms bonded together, either of the same element (like O₂, oxygen gas) or different elements (like H₂O, water). The bonds that hold the atoms together can be covalent, ionic, or metallic, depending on the nature of the atoms involved.
Cohesion is a property of water molecules, in which they stick together due to the fact that they form hydrogen bonds with one another.

When water molecules are moving closer together in the air, it is called condensation. This process occurs when the water vapor in the air loses heat, causing the molecules to slow down and come together to form liquid water droplets.
Water molecules cohere to form a liquid due to hydrogen bonding between the molecules. This hydrogen bonding leads to a net attractive force between the molecules, allowing them to stay close together in a liquid state.

The tendency of water molecules to stick together is known as cohesion. This phenomenon arises due to hydrogen bonding between the molecules, resulting in surface tension and the ability of water to form droplets.
